> I recommend you to go and use OS X *and* Linux apps. You can have both
> at the same time. There's something called "fink" that lets you do the
> trick. I've seen Powerbooks with OS X running Linux applications. And
> now, OpenOffice for OS X is getting ready.

Um, no. 'fink' is just a version of the debian apt system. The apps
you've seen are X apps, probably running under OroborOSX or something,
not Linux apps. OS X is a BSD-derived system, not a Linux system.
